DEFINITIONS 1. 1. the standard of proof that has to be reached in civil cases and which is less than complete certainty. The judge was, on the balance of probabilities, satisfied that the defendant had breached her duty of care. Synonyms and related words.

WebIn civil litigation and criminal prosecutions, the burden of proof lies with the party asserting an allegation of fact. It's a fundamental principle. Those that seek the assistance of the law must prove their claim - first, before the defendant. It's not for the defendant to disprove an unproven case advanced by the claimant. Web3 de mar. de 2024 · balance of probabilities (plural balances of probabilities) A legal standard, applied in many jurisdictions for deciding the outcome of civil disputes, which requires that a dispute be decided in favor of the party whose claims are more likely to be true. The balance of probabilities means that an allegation needs to be ‘more likely than not’ to be found proven. Located in these topics.
